The Ingredient Breakdown
When determining if a processed food like a Belgian waffle is Kosher, we must look beyond the surface and analyze the chemical composition. The primary ingredients here are Wheat flour, sugar, and vegetable oils. From a Kosher perspective, the absence of dairy or meat derivatives is the most critical factor. This specific recipe relies on vegetable oils (palm and rape) rather than butter, which immediately removes the need for a 'Dairy' designation.
Another key component is the emulsifier: soy lecithin. Lecithin is derived from plants (soy) and is universally accepted as Kosher, serving as a binding agent to keep the fats and water mixed. Additionally, the eggs present in the batter are inherently Kosher (Pareve). While the natural aroma is a vague term, without the presence of wine or specific animal-based flavorings, it is generally considered safe. There are no chemical flags indicating non-Kosher processing aids.
Nutritional Value
While the Kosher status is confirmed, the nutritional profile is equally important for a balanced diet. This Belgian waffle is energy-dense, primarily due to the combination of sugar (23%) and vegetable oils. The high sugar content, including invert sugar syrup, means this item will have a significant impact on blood glucose levels. It provides a quick source of energy but lacks substantial fiber or protein to slow down digestion.
For those monitoring their intake, this waffle fits into a diet as an occasional treat rather than a daily staple. The fat content is moderate, derived from palm and rapeseed oils. If you are strictly managing caloric intake or sugar consumption, portion control is essential here, as the sugar content is a significant portion of the total weight.
